SAP ABAP Class CL_HRPADRU_PKMN_MESSAGE (Message)
Hierarchy
SAP_HRCRU (Software Component) Sub component SAP_HRCRU of SAP_HR
   PA-PA-RU (Application Component) Personalwesesen Stammdaten: Russland
     PB33 (Package) HR master data : Russia
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Inheritance (c INHERITING FROM c_ref)  CL_HRPADRU_PKMN_PHIO DMS: Physical Object 20070706
Properties
Class CL_HRPADRU_PKMN_MESSAGE  
Short Description Message    
Super Class CL_HRPADRU_PKMN_PHIO DMS: Physical Object 
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package PB33   HR master data : Russia 
Created 20061102   SAP 
Last change 20080505   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class CL_HRPADRU_PKMN_MESSAGE has no forward declaration.
Interfaces
Class CL_HRPADRU_PKMN_MESSAGE has no interface implemented.
Friends
Class CL_HRPADRU_PKMN_MESSAGE has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 MC_CLASS Static Attribute Public Type reference (TYPE) SDOK_CLASS 'HR_RU_MSPO' Message class 20070706
2 MC_PACKAGE_CLASS Static Attribute Public Type reference (TYPE) SDOK_CLASS 'HR_RU_PKPO' Package class 20070706
3 MC_RELATION_CLASS Static Attribute Public Type reference (TYPE) SDOK_CLASS 'HYPERLINK' Relation class 20070706
Methods
# Method Level Visibility Method type Description Created on
1 CHECK Instance method Public Method Check message with an external program 20070706
2 CHECK_EXISTENCE Instance method Public Method Check existence in package 20070706
3 DESTROY Instance method Public Method Delete message 20070706
4 FIND Instance method Public Method Find message 20070706
5 GET_FROM_FL Instance method Public Method Get message from Free List 20070706
6 LOAD_DATA Instance method Public Method Load message data 20070706
7 LOAD_FORM Instance method Public Method Load message print-form 20070706
8 NEW Instance method Public Method Create new message 20070706
9 PRINT Instance method Public Method Print message 20070706
10 SAVE_DATA_ADV Instance method Public Method Save message data 20070706
11 SAVE_FORM Instance method Public Method Save message print-form 20070706
12 SET_NUMBER Instance method Public Method Set massage number 20070706
Events
Class CL_HRPADRU_PKMN_MESSAGE has no event.
Types
Class CL_HRPADRU_PKMN_MESSAGE has no local type.
Method Signatures

Method CHECK Signature

Method CHECK on class CL_HRPADRU_PKMN_MESSAGE has no parameter.
Method CHECK on class CL_HRPADRU_PKMN_MESSAGE has no exception.

Method CHECK_EXISTENCE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ting PACKAGE_ID Call by reference Type reference (TYPE) SDOKOBJECT Package ID 20070706
2 Importing PACKAGE_KEY Call by reference Type reference (TYPE) PRU_PKMN_FL_KEY Free List Key 20070706
3 Importing PERNR Value transfer Type reference (TYPE) P_PERNR Personnel Number 20070706
# Exception Resumable Description Created on
1 ALREADY_EXIST Employee already included into requested package 20070706

Method DESTROY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ing MESSAGE_ID Value transfer Type reference (TYPE) SDOKOBJECT Message ID 20070706
2 Importing MOVE_TO_FL Value transfer Type reference (TYPE) FLAG Move to Free List feature 20070706
3 Importing PACKAGE_ID Call by reference Type reference (TYPE) SDOKOBJECT Package ID 20070706
# Exception Resumable Description Created on
1 DELETION_ERROR 20070706

Method FIND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ing PROPERTIES_REQUEST Call by reference Type reference (TYPE) SDOKPROPTNS List of Attribute Names (as Structure) 20070706
2 Changing PROPERTIES_RESULT Call by reference Type reference (TYPE) SDOKPROPTLS List of Attribute Values for Objects 20070706
3 Changing QUERY Call by reference Type reference (TYPE) SDOKQUPROPS Search Query 20070706
4 Changing RESULT Call by reference Type reference (TYPE) SDOKOBJECTS Object List 20070706
# Exception Resumable Description Created on
1 NOT_FOUND Not Found 20070706

Method GET_FROM_FL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ing MESSAGES Call by reference Type reference (TYPE) SDOKOBJECTS Messages 20070706
2 Importing PACKAGE_ID Call by reference Type reference (TYPE) SDOKOBJECT Package 20070706

Method GET_FROM_FL on class CL_HRPADRU_PKMN_MESSAGE has no exception.

Method LOAD_DATA Signature

Method LOAD_DATA on class CL_HRPADRU_PKMN_MESSAGE has no parameter.
Method LOAD_DATA on class CL_HRPADRU_PKMN_MESSAGE has no exception.

Method LOAD_FORM Signature

Method LOAD_FORM on class CL_HRPADRU_PKMN_MESSAGE has no parameter.
Method LOAD_FORM on class CL_HRPADRU_PKMN_MESSAGE has no exception.

Method NEW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ing FL_KEY Call by reference Type reference (TYPE) PRU_PKMN_FL_KEY Free List Key 20070706
2 Importing MESSAGE Call by reference Type reference (TYPE) PRU_PFR_MESSAGE PFR: Messages's Attributes 20070706
3 Exporting MESSAGE_ID Call by reference Type reference (TYPE) SDOKOBJECT Message ID 20070706
4 Importing PACKAGE_ID Call by reference Type reference (TYPE) SDOKOBJECT Package ID 20070706
# Exception Resumable Description Created on
1 CREATION_ERROR Creation error 20070706
2 RELATION_ERROR Relation error 20070706

Method PRINT Signature

Method PRINT on class CL_HRPADRU_PKMN_MESSAGE has no parameter.
Method PRINT on class CL_HRPADRU_PKMN_MESSAGE has no exception.

Method SAVE_DATA_ADV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ing MESSAGE_ID Call by reference Type reference (TYPE) SDOKOBJECT SDOK: BOR key for information object 20070706
2 Importing PERSON_MAN Call by reference Type reference (TYPE) PRU_PFR3_PERSON HR-RU: ADV-1/2/3 - person 20070706

Method SAVE_DATA_ADV on class CL_HRPADRU_PKMN_MESSAGE has no exception.

Method SAVE_FORM Signature

Method SAVE_FORM on class CL_HRPADRU_PKMN_MESSAGE has no parameter.
Method SAVE_FORM on class CL_HRPADRU_PKMN_MESSAGE has no exception.

Method SET_NUMBER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ing NUMBER Value transfer Type reference (TYPE) P33_NUMMESS Message Number in a Package 20070706
2 Importing OBJECT_ID Value transfer Type reference (TYPE) SDOKOBJECT Message 20070706
# Exception Resumable Description Created on
1 SET_NUMBER_ERROR An error during number changing 20070706
History
Last changed by/on SAP  20080505 
SAP Release Created in